Prachovice is a village in Dašice, Pardubice District, Pardubice Region and has about 74 residents. Prachovice is situated nearby to the locality Humenský, as well as near Loučný.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Dašice is a town in Pardubice District in the Pardubice Region of the Czech Republic. It has about 2,700 inhabitants. The historic town centre is well preserved and is protected as an urban monument zone.
